The course fee's vary depending on the number of credits offered per class. 


At that point your Rhode Island real estate license is "inactive". You will have one year to submit your renwal application with evidence of completeing  all renewal requiremnts. Late fee applies


Our courses are primarily online, with some in-person components depending on the subject and level of the course. Online courses are self-paced.


No, extra credits earned above the 24 required hours can not be rolled over and applied to a future renewal period.


State requirements vary and could be subject to change.  We recommend you contact the state licensing authority.

  • Massachusetts:  Real Estate Brokers and Salespersons Licensing | Mass.gov
  • Connecticut: Real Estate Education and Exam Information (ct.gov)


Yes, our approved classes are available to all Rhode Island real estate licensees


The class will indicate if it is "CORE" in the description.


Yes, all RI licensees wha are not exempt must complete the required 24 hours. 


Yes. Any CORE credits earned will count towards the total 24, remember you need a minimum of 9 CORE credits for renewal with at least 3 in a Fair Housing-related class

This course is designed to fulfill the mandatory lead paint class for pre licensing students in Rhode Island. The objective of this seminar is to provide candidates for licensure with an overview of current law and procedures pertaining to lead paint mitigation and its effects on real estate transactions in Rhode Island.

License Renewal Requirements

Rhode Island real estate licensees are required to complete the following requirements unless exempt.  

  • 24 clock hours of State approved continuing education classes
    • At least 9 of the 24 hours must be designated as ‘core’.
    • 3 of the 9 ‘core’ hours must include an approved Fair Housing class. 
    • View all approved classes through the Real Estate Institute of Rhode Island- School Classes


Renewal Periods

License renewals are approved by the Rhode Island Department of Business Regulations. Commercial Licensing Division Real Estate.

 Renewal deadlines are as follows:

  • If you were licensed PRIOR to January 1, 2020, your renewal deadline is April 30th, 2026.
  • If you were licensed AFTER January 1, 2020, your renewal deadline is your anniversary dates from every 2 years from the date on your license.

Need to look up your license?  You can check the status of your Rhode Island real estate license through the states license look up.  Click on  ‘Detail’ next to your name for your real estate license status and expiration date.

Exemptions for Continuing Education

  • Licenses issued before Dec. 12, 1984
  • Active licensees of MA and CT who obtained their RI license via reciprocity
  • Active licensees who are residents of FL and received their RI license via the Florida Mutual Recognition Agreement
  • Attorneys at law granted a license pursuant to R.I. Gen. Laws § 5-20.5-4(d)
